块存储,对象存储和文件存储的优劣势,块存储对象存储区别
- 综合资讯
- 2024-09-29 03:35:32
- 6

***:块存储、对象存储和文件存储各有特点。块存储主要优势在于性能高,适用于对 I/O 速度要求高的场景,如数据库等,但管理相对复杂。对象存储优势在于可扩展性强,成本较...
块存储、对象存储和文件存储各有其优劣势。块存储主要优势在于性能高,适用于对 I/O 速度要求高的数据库等应用;劣势是管理复杂。对象存储的优势是可扩展性强、成本低,适合大规模数据存储;劣势是不适合随机读写。文件存储的优势是易于共享和协作,对文件系统操作方便;劣势是存储效率可能相对较低。块存储和对象存储的区别在于数据组织方式不同,块存储以块为单位,对象存储以对象为单位,且对象存储更强调数据的独立性和通用性。
块存储、对象存储与文件存储的优劣势解析
一、引言
在当今数字化时代,数据的存储和管理是企业和组织面临的重要任务之一,随着数据量的不断增长和对数据访问灵活性的要求提高,不同类型的存储技术应运而生,块存储、对象存储和文件存储是三种常见的存储方式,它们各自具有独特的特点和适用场景,本文将详细探讨这三种存储方式的优劣势,帮助读者更好地理解它们之间的差异,并根据实际需求选择合适的存储解决方案。
二、块存储
(一)定义与特点
块存储是一种直接将磁盘块作为存储单元的存储方式,它将磁盘空间划分为固定大小的块,并通过块地址来访问数据,块存储通常提供高性能的随机读写访问,适用于对数据访问速度要求较高的应用场景,如数据库、操作系统等。
(二)优势
1、高性能:块存储提供了快速的随机读写访问速度,能够满足对数据访问速度要求较高的应用需求。
2、灵活性:块存储可以灵活地分配和调整存储容量,适应不同应用的需求。
3、可靠性:块存储通常采用冗余技术来保证数据的可靠性,如 RAID 等。
4、易于管理:块存储的管理相对简单,管理员可以通过磁盘阵列控制器等工具进行管理和配置。
(三)劣势
1、成本较高:块存储需要使用专门的磁盘阵列等设备,成本相对较高。
2、管理复杂:块存储的管理相对复杂,需要管理员具备一定的专业知识和技能。
3、不适合大规模文件存储:块存储不适合存储大规模的文件,因为它的文件系统开销较大。
三、对象存储
(一)定义与特点
对象存储是一种将数据对象作为存储单元的存储方式,它将数据对象封装在一个容器中,并通过对象的唯一标识符来访问数据,对象存储通常提供高可靠、高可用和高性能的存储服务,适用于对数据存储容量要求较高的应用场景,如大数据、云计算等。
(二)优势
1、高可靠:对象存储通常采用多副本、数据校验等技术来保证数据的可靠性。
2、高可用:对象存储通常采用分布式架构,能够提供高可用的存储服务。
3、高性能:对象存储提供了快速的读写访问速度,能够满足对数据访问速度要求较高的应用需求。
4、易于扩展:对象存储可以通过添加节点来轻松扩展存储容量和性能。
5、适合大规模文件存储:对象存储适合存储大规模的文件,因为它的文件系统开销较小。
(三)劣势
1、成本较高:对象存储需要使用专门的存储设备和软件,成本相对较高。
2、管理复杂:对象存储的管理相对复杂,需要管理员具备一定的专业知识和技能。
3、不适合对数据访问速度要求较高的应用:对象存储的读写访问速度相对较慢,不适合对数据访问速度要求较高的应用。
四、文件存储
(一)定义与特点
文件存储是一种将数据组织成文件的存储方式,它将数据存储在文件系统中,并通过文件路径来访问数据,文件存储通常提供简单的文件管理功能,适用于对数据存储容量要求较低的应用场景,如个人电脑、服务器等。
(二)优势
1、成本较低:文件存储不需要使用专门的存储设备和软件,成本相对较低。
2、管理简单:文件存储的管理相对简单,不需要管理员具备专业的知识和技能。
3、适合对数据访问速度要求较低的应用:文件存储的读写访问速度相对较慢,适合对数据访问速度要求较低的应用。
4、易于共享:文件存储可以通过网络共享文件,方便用户之间的数据共享。
(三)劣势
1、性能较低:文件存储的性能相对较低,无法满足对数据访问速度要求较高的应用需求。
2、可靠性较差:文件存储通常不提供冗余和备份功能,可靠性较差。
3、不适合大规模数据存储:文件存储不适合存储大规模的数据,因为它的文件系统开销较大。
五、结论
块存储、对象存储和文件存储各有其优劣势,在选择存储方式时,需要根据实际需求来综合考虑,如果对数据访问速度要求较高,可以选择块存储;如果对数据存储容量要求较高,可以选择对象存储;如果对数据存储容量要求较低,且对数据访问速度要求不高,可以选择文件存储,还需要考虑成本、管理复杂度、可靠性等因素,选择最适合自己的存储解决方案。
本文链接:https://zhitaoyun.cn/34821.html
发表评论